    • Plaque; Republicans; Blanket-men; Dirty Protest;

    • Republican plaque, Clowney St., Beechmount, West Belfast. Plaque accompanies mural depicting three Blanket-men on dirty protest in H-Block prison cell and gives history of the protest. 'Fir na Pluide... The Blanket Men...'.

    • Murals; Republicans; Hunger strikes;

    • Republican mural, Clowney St., Beechmount, West Belfast. Detail (Phoenix) from one of the oldest Republican murals; Hunger strike mural from 1981. Local girl.



    • 2010
    •  

    • Murals; Republicans; Blanket-men;

    • Republican mural, Clowney St., Beechmount, West Belfast. Mural depicts three Blanket-men on dirty protest in H-Block prison cell. Mural above one of the oldest Republican murals.



    • 2010
    •  

    • Murals; Republicans; Sinn Féin; Easter Rising

    • Republican mural, Beechmount Avenue, Beechmount, West Belfast. Mural to commemorate Easter Rising 1916; 'Honour Ireland's Dead. Wear an Easter Lily'; depiction Easter lily with pin; pin signifies affiliation to Provisional Republicanism...
